What is the Neuroscience For Kids Worksheet?
The Neuroscience For Kids Worksheet is an engaging educational tool designed to help students explore the nervous system through guided research. By prompting exploration of the brain's structures and functions, this worksheet serves as an essential resource in educational neuroscience. It is presented in a fillable form format, making it easy for students to complete and submit their findings. This worksheet is suitable for a variety of educational contexts, enhancing learning experiences within classrooms, homes, and beyond.
